Latest Patents

Cohen's latest patents include innovative electrolytes for fast charging lithium ion batteries. These patents describe the use of electrolyte additives with dithioester functional groups that stabilize the solid-electrolyte interface (SEI) and the cathode electrolyte interface (CEI). This stabilization is essential for preventing cell degradation and improving battery performance. The additives may also function as polymerization controlling agents, regulating the polymerization of other electrolyte components, such as vinyl carbonate (VC). Additionally, his patents explore the use of metalloid-based anodes, primarily utilizing silicon, germanium, and tin as active material particles.
